Both brokers offer MetaTrader 4 (MT4) and MetaTrader 5 (MT5), which are popular among Bhutanese traders for their reliability and advanced charting tools. XM Group also provides its own XM WebTrader and mobile app, which are beginner-friendly. FP Markets offers cTrader in addition to MT4/MT5, giving traders more options for automated trading. For Bhutanese traders with limited internet bandwidth, both platforms have mobile versions that work well on slower connections. XM Group's platforms are slightly more intuitive for new traders, while FP Markets' cTrader is better for scalping.

Both XM Group and FP Markets offer Islamic (swap-free) accounts for Muslim traders in Bhutan. These accounts comply with Sharia law by not charging or paying overnight interest on positions. XM Group provides Islamic accounts on request for all account types, with no expiry date. FP Markets offers swap-free accounts on its Standard and Raw accounts, but they may have a limited period (e.g., 30 days) for certain instruments. Bhutanese traders should confirm the terms before opening an account, as some brokers apply a fee after a holding period. Both brokers treat Islamic accounts fairly, but XM Group's policy is more straightforward.
